Town staff says contractor promised roof work but no date set; board discusses rebidding and local contractors

Tinmouth Select Board · December 5, 2025

Summary

Town staff reported Vermont Construction Company told them on Sept. 22 it would schedule roof repairs in 3–4 weeks but had not set a date; board discussed bidding rules, low contractor response rates on small projects, and whether a local contractor could be used instead.

Cheryl told the board the roofing contractor (identified in the meeting as Vermont Construction Company) emailed on Sept. 22 saying they'd be out in "3 to 4 weeks" but had not provided a firm date as of the meeting; staff followed up but had no scheduled arrival. Members and residents warned that the affected roof section "cannot go through another winter" and raised concern that removing damaged clapboards will likely reveal additional rot requiring more extensive repairs.

Board members discussed procurement rules and whether they could rescind or rebid a contract if a different local contractor is available. Staff said small projects can sometimes avoid a full bid if they fall below the applicable dollar threshold but cautioned that for larger projects the district must put the work out to bid and generally accept the lowest acceptable bid. The board asked staff to discuss options with Tim and Stan and to bring a procurement plan back to the next meeting.
